description The change of diet live artificial diet food is considered one of the most critical points larviculture fish. Its success depends lar­gely on the feed used and the physiological characteristics of the post-larvae. In this work the transition and habituation able larvae (P. grosskopfii) to a commercial diet with 45% protein for 5 weeks was evaluated. For this 576 larvae capable of 10 days old they were selected with an initial average weight of 20.96 ± 4.35 mg and 9.77 ± 2.64 mm. Housing density was 4 larvae / L. 3 treatments were evaluated (T) with 3 replicates each, as follows: T1: bovine liver; T2: bovine liver + fisf oil and T3: Control. The best results in terms of weight gain (390 ± 18 mg), gain in size (28.9 ± 1.2 mm) and specific growth rate (2.12 ± 0.008) were recorded in the treatment T2, while the best survival was recorded in T1 treatment (31%). It is necessary to conduct studies of ontogenetic development to highlight the nutritional needs of each species to formulate diets.
